Abstract
After a brief introduction into what "Flucs", DLR's Flexible Unstructured CFD Software, is supposed to simulate, the conflicts that arise when doing performance engineering for a code that is primarily designed for testability, maintainability, and extensibility are discussed. With respect to performance engineering, the case of a code that is neither compute- nor bandwidth-bound, but latency-bound is pointed out.
